mikrocontroller.net

Forum: FPGA, VHDL & Co. Vhdl in Matlab/Simulink


Autor: A. (Gast)
Datum:

Bewertung
0 lesenswert
nicht lesenswert
Hallo,

Ich hab mal ne Frage. Ich habe in VHDL einen PID Regler Programmiert, 
den möchte ich nun in Simulink simuliern und testen, ob er auch all das 
tut was er auch tun soll.

Gibt es eine Möglichkeit VHDL codes mit Simulink zu verbinden um es 
simulieren zu lassen? Soweit ich weiß kann man mit Simulink einen VHDL 
code generieren, warum sollte es nicht möglich sein einen VHDL code in 
Simulink einzubinden.

Wäre sehr dankbar, wenn ihr mir da weiterhelfen könntet. Danke.


MfG
A

Autor: Thomas (Gast)
Datum:

Bewertung
0 lesenswert
nicht lesenswert

Autor: max (Gast)
Datum:

Bewertung
0 lesenswert
nicht lesenswert
alternativ bietet das xilinx blockset hierfür funktionalitäten, solltest 
du das haben..

Autor: Der Simulinker (Gast)
Datum:

Bewertung
0 lesenswert
nicht lesenswert
Das Blockset bietet einen embedded Matlabblock sowie eine 
blackbox-Funktion, mit der man VHDL einbinden kann. Im Hintegrund 
simuliert dann aber ModelSIM oder ISIM. Ist eh langsam.

Das Dumme an dem System ist, dass man immer einen wrapper braucht, damit 
matlab das VHDL einbinden und verstehen kann. Der muss jedesmal 
aktualisiert werden, man man an den entity was ändert. Manche Sachen 
versteht MATLAB auch nicht richtig, so z.B. generics. Die werden mit dem 
wrapper fest eingefroren und erfüllen nicht mehr ihren Sinn.

Autor: A. (Gast)
Datum:

Bewertung
0 lesenswert
nicht lesenswert
Hallo,

und wo kann ich mir diesen EDA Simulator link downloaden.Danke.

MfG

Autor: Thomas (Gast)
Datum:

Bewertung
0 lesenswert
nicht lesenswert

Autor: A. (Gast)
Datum:

Bewertung
0 lesenswert
nicht lesenswert
hallo,

Der Link funktioniert leider nicht. Kannst du bitte nachschauen. Danke.

MfG

Autor: Weltbester FPGA Pongo (Gast)
Datum:

Bewertung
0 lesenswert
nicht lesenswert
naja, das wundert einen nicht, das warez links nicht lange valid sind 
:-)

Antwort schreiben

Die Angabe einer E-Mail-Adresse ist freiwillig. Wenn Sie automatisch per E-Mail über Antworten auf Ihren Beitrag informiert werden möchten, melden Sie sich bitte an.

Wichtige Regeln - erst lesen, dann posten!

  • Groß- und Kleinschreibung verwenden
  • Längeren Sourcecode nicht im Text einfügen, sondern als Dateianhang

Formatierung (mehr Informationen...)

  • [c]C-Code[/c]
  • [avrasm]AVR-Assembler-Code[/avrasm]
  • [vhdl]VHDL-Code[/vhdl]
  • [code]Code in anderen Sprachen, ASCII-Zeichnungen[/code]
  • [math]Formel in LaTeX-Syntax[/math]
  • [[Titel]] - Link zu Artikel
  • Verweis auf anderen Beitrag einfügen: Rechtsklick auf Beitragstitel,
    "Adresse kopieren", und in den Text einfügen




Bild automatisch verkleinern, falls nötig
Bitte das JPG-Format nur für Fotos und Scans verwenden!
Zeichnungen und Screenshots im PNG- oder
GIF-Format hochladen. Siehe Bildformate.
Hinweis: der ursprüngliche Beitrag ist mehr als 6 Monate alt.
Bitte hier nur auf die ursprüngliche Frage antworten,
für neue Fragen einen neuen Beitrag erstellen.

Mit dem Abschicken bestätigst du, die Nutzungsbedingungen anzuerkennen.